Conversion beats more traffic, if you fix the right step.

Revenue is traffic multiplied by conversion multiplied by order value. A small lift in conversion on the visitors you already have can be worth more than buying another wave of traffic, and it costs nothing to serve.

Standard analytics will draw you the funnel. It will not tell you which step is bleeding the most money, on which device, or whether a recent change caused it. That is the gap Decifer closes, and it is honest that the final word belongs to an A/B test.

How it works, step by step.

From a wall of analytics events to a single, money-sized decision, recomputed continuously.

  1. Reconstruct the funnel

    We assemble the buying journey from your analytics and store events, read-only, view through to completed purchase.

  2. Measure each step

    Step-by-step conversion from product view to completed purchase, computed each month from your standard ecommerce events, so a funnel that looks healthy in aggregate reveals exactly where it leaks.

  3. Compare to baseline

    Each step is judged against its own recent trend, so we flag a genuine regression rather than the step that was always the weakest.

  4. Size the loss

    The abnormal drop-off is converted to revenue at your real average order value, turning a percentage into a number you can rank against everything else.

  5. Issue the decision, and ask for proof

    The step, the likely friction, the money at stake, and a clear instruction to validate the fix with an A/B test. We point to the leak; a controlled test confirms the repair.

One decision, reasoned end to end.

A measured signal, what changed, the move, and the money at stake. The numbers below are illustrative.

Mobile checkout is the single biggest revenue leak.

Signal

On mobile, 61%of sessions that reach checkout don’t complete, against 43% on desktop, an 18-point gap. Mobile is 64% of your checkout traffic, so the gap sits on most of the volume.

What changed

The 18-point gap is recent, six weeks ago mobile and desktop were within a few points. It widened the week of a checkout release. That timing is a strong lead, not proof; the next step is to reproduce it, not assume it.

The move

  • Reproduce the mobile checkout flow on the build that shipped six weeks ago.
  • If the friction is confirmed, ship the fix behind an A/B test rather than to everyone at once.
  • Track mobile completion against desktop as the control until the gap closes.

Ifthe test closes the gap to desktop’s rate, the recovered checkouts are real revenue at your average order value, and you will have the controlled result to prove it, rather than a number we promised up front.
